Output ef95296c8c0739e37f0fc464feae130f5a6e96f4d3f6f03573b9783d76008afa:0

value
12170432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ef4af7dc2baa895733f212f378b5651dddbe1f OP_EQUAL
address
MUb5c9CYxWL4X2bnNzAcmAyuEcDbNWAz7Y
transaction
ef95296c8c0739e37f0fc464feae130f5a6e96f4d3f6f03573b9783d76008afa
spent
true